National Law School of India University came into existence through a Notification under the National Law School of India University Act (Karnataka Act 22 of 1986). It signified the culmination of efforts by the Judiciary, the Bar Council of India, the Karnataka Bar Council, the Bangalore University and the Government of Karnataka to reform legal education and to establish a centre of excellence for legal education and research in India.

 Course(s) Offered by National Law School of India University  in Bachelor of Law (LLB)
Bachelor of Law (LLB)
1 .
 
Eligibility
A candidate for admission to the B.A., LL.B. (Hons.) Degree Course shall have:
a) passed the Higher Secondary School Examination (10+2) system or an examination equivalent thereto securing in the first attempt, not less than 50% (45% in the case of SC / ST candidates and persons with disability) in the aggregate, and
b) not completed 20 years of age as on 1st July of the year of admission.
In the case of candidates belonging to SC/ST and persons with disability, the maximum age limit shall be 22 years.
Those who do not clear the qualifying examination with the requisite marks are not eligible for admission. Candidates whose Statement of marks of the qualifying examination is not available at the time of formal interviews, are also not eligible for admission.
The University reserves the right to cancel the admission of any candidate in accordance with the Rules.
 
Duration
5 years
 
Admission Procedure
Admission to the B.A.,LL.B.(Hons.) Degree programme is purely on merit as assessed through a Common Law Admission Test (CLAT) conducted by the CLAT Committee constituted for the purpose.
 
Medium of Instruction
English
 
No. of Seats
80 seats
 
Fees (Appx.)
Rs 1,85,200/- approximately
 
Approved By/ Affiliated To
National Law School of India University
 
Other Details
Course Covers: Language, Sociology, Economics, Political Science, History, Contract, Constitutional Law, Family Law, Criminal Law, Corporate Law
